HOW TO:
- Apply a protective base coat. Apply 2 coats of yellow polish on all nails. Apply high shine top coat.
- Attach studs on all nails in the pictured pattern.
- To colour the studs, paint with a detailing brush using different polishes. Allow enough time for polish on studs to dry.
- Seal the whole nail with a fast drying, high shine top coat to secure the studs.
Done!



Used:
- ORLY Nailtrition – base
- L’Oreal Paris Color Riche shades – #834 Banana Pop, #833 Wasabi, #827 Acid Watermelon, #829 Atomic Purple
- SN Detailing nail art brush
- SallyHansen Diamond Flash top coat.
